WWW olmayan URL'yi Cloudflare kullanarak WWW'ye yönlendirme

Nasıl olduğunu göstermeden önce WWW olmayan URL'yi WWW'ye yönlendir kullanma Cloudflare, bir web sitesine hem WWW üzerinden hem de olmadan erişilememesinin neden önemli olduğunu görelim. WWW (non-WWW).

Web geliştiricilerinin aşağıdaki gibi web adreslerini kullanmasında ısrar eden birçok web sitesi sahibi vardır:www.example.com". Bunun bir siteyi tanımladığını söylemek. Aslında bu, birçok kişinin WWW'nin gerçek anlamını gerçekten anlamadığı yıllar önceydi.

Bir web adresini yapılandırmanın teknik şartlarında, " önekiwww"olduğu gibi sadece bir alt alan"abcd.example.com". Özel bir şeyi yoktur ve yalnızca daha fazla sayıda karakter içeren bir web adresine yardımcı olur. Ayrıca Google, iyi SEO uygulamalarında web sitelerinin WWW içermemesini önerir.

Gerçek bir sorun, bir web sayfasına hem WWW'li bir URL'den hem de WWW'siz bir URL'den erişilebilmesidir. SEO uygulamalarında “kopya içerik” olarak adlandırılır ve cezalandırılır. Bu nedenle, bir web sitesine erişirken WWW kullanmıyorsa belirtilir. https://www.example.com yönlendirilecek kullanıcılar https:/example.comile 301 yönlendirme kodu. " anlamına gelen kodkalıcı yönlendirme".
www.example.com'da bir web sitemiz olması ve example.com'da tamamen farklı bir web sitemiz olması da mümkündür. Farklı sunucularda veya aynı sunucuda barındırılır.

Halihazırda URL'sinde WWW olan bir web siteniz varsa, onu olduğu gibi bırakmanız, ancak WWW olmayanlardan gelen tüm istekleri 301'i WWW'ye yönlendirmeniz önerilir. Bir ziyaretçi web sayfasına erişirse "example.com/demo.html” otomatik olarak yönlendirilecek “www.example.com/demo.html".

Redirect 301 genellikle yapılır Apache (.htaccess) veya yapılandırmadan nginx alan adı. Ancak, hesaptan çok basit bir şekilde yapılabilir. Cloudflare bu hizmeti şu şekilde kullanırsanız DNS Yöneticisi.

WWW olmayan URL'yi Cloudflare kullanarak WWW'ye yönlendirme

1. Cloudfare hesabınızda oturum açın ve WWW olmayanları WWW'ye yönlendirmek istediğiniz etki alanına gidin. Etki alanında Cloudflare etkinleştirilmiş olmalıdır. DNS de öyle. Önce ayarlara git DNS > Records ve bu hizmetin aktif olup olmadığını kontrol edin. A example.com si CNAME veya A için www. Proxy status aktif olmak

2. İçindeki etki alanı ayarlarına gidin. Pages → Page Rules. Cloudflare'nin ücretsiz sürümünde her alan için 3 kural belirleyebilirsiniz. Create Page Rule.

Cloudflare'da Sayfa Kuralı yönlendirmesi oluşturun
Cloudflare'da Sayfa Kuralı yönlendirmesi oluşturun

3. İlk alana girin WWW'siz URL, bunu takiben $1. https://example.com/$1. Bu, tüm web sayfalarının kalıcı bağlantı yeniden yönlendirmesinin korunduğu anlamına gelir. anlam https://example.com/abcd.html yönlendirilecek https://www.example.com/abcd.html. Kullanıcı sayfanın içeriğine ulaşacaktır.

Kurallar ayarlarında "Forwarding URL” ve yönlendirme kodu kalıcı olarak seçilecek 301.

Hedef URL şöyle olacaktır: https://www.example.com.

WWW olmayan URL'yi Cloudflare kullanarak WWW'ye yönlendirme
WWW olmayan URL'yi Cloudflare kullanarak WWW'ye yönlendirme

Save and Deploy Page Rule.

Yeni kural neredeyse anında yürürlüğe girecek.

Bu, web sayfalarını yeniden yönlendirmenin en basit yöntemidir ve .htaccess veya NGINX yönergelerine erişim veya bilgi gerektirmez.

Teknolojiye tutkulu, 2006 yılından beri StealthSettings.com'da yazıyorum. macOS, Windows ve Linux işletim sistemlerinde geniş deneyimim var, aynı zamanda programlama dilleri ve blog platformları (WordPress) ile online mağazalar için (WooCommerce, Magento, PrestaShop) bilgi sahibiyim.

nasıl » Internet » WWW olmayan URL'yi Cloudflare kullanarak WWW'ye yönlendirme
Leave a Comment